If you're a proud member of the Facebook group "When I was your
age, Pluto was a planet," Neil deGrasse Tyson may be your greatest
nemesis. The director of the Hayden Planetarium at New York's Museum
of Natural History, Dr. Tyson led the movement to demote Pluto's
status from planet to an object in the Kuiper Belt. Tonight, he
discusses his new book, The Pluto Files; from the geeky minutiae of
the International Astronomical Union (which voted to change Pluto's
status in 2006) to the threats and protests from elementary-school
children (some of them quite chilling), Tyson traces Pluto's
reassessment, along with its influence on American culture and modern
scientific mythology. - Connie Hwong
